
The dead bacteria and pus formation in the wounded region is known as:
A. Inflammatory response
B. Immune response
C. T cell response
D. Phagocytic response
Answer
580.5k+ views
Hint: Pus is a yellowish fluid that is produced because of the response towards the bacteria and infection and therefore the response creates an enlargement in the infected area. It is a natural method employed by the body for protecting the affected surface.
Complete answer: Pus has a texture which is thick, opaque, usually yellowish to brownish in shade, fluid matter formed in association with inflammation caused by the invasion of the body by infective microorganisms (such as bacteria).
It's composed of degenerating leukocytes (white blood cells), tissue debris, and living or dead microorganisms. It is generally protein-rich fluid and builds up thus forming a partial covering on the affected site.
So, the correct answer is option A. Inflammatory response.
Note: Minor infections, especially on the surface of your skin, usually heal on their own without the need for any special treatment. Although in the cases of more serious infections, serious medical treatment, like a drainage tube or antibiotics is needed.
Pus may also be of green color due to the presence of myeloperoxidase, an intensely green antibacterial protein produced by some WBCs.
